Ecosystem services map

Following on from the publication of Greater Manchester’s natural capital accounts and ecosystem services opportunity mapping tools, the Natural Course project would like to gain a better understanding of how they are being been used in decision making processes. This includes identifying examples of how they’ve been used and any particular issues encountered.

The project invites you to participate in this survey which is being undertaken by Greater Manchester Combined Authority and the Environment Agency. The survey takes approximately 10 minutes to complete: https://www.smartsurvey.co.uk/s/naturalcourse/

The information collected from the survey will be analysed and used to help identify further ways of supporting the mapping tools and improve usability. A short report of the survey result and key findings will be produced and published on the Natural Course website.
